OSLO, Norway –A 50/50 consortium between Technip and Techint has chosen Aqualis Offshore as marine warranty surveyor for all marine operations related to the integration of the P-76FPSO at Techint’s yard in the south of Brazil. Aqualis Offshore’s work scope runs until September 2016. Contract value is undisclosed.

TheP-76 FPSO unit is undergoing conversion from a VLCC tanker. Once completed it will be installed at the Franco Sul field in the Santos basin presalt area offshore Brazil. The FPSO is expected to produce 180,000 b/d of oil and 7 MMcm/d (247 MMcf/d) of gas.

Aqualis Offshore’s office in Rio de Janeiro will manage the contract and all associated work.
